Experience the remote heartland where ancient history

and traditions try to blend with modernity. Visit the

famous silver mines and old Mint of Potosi, the surreal

salt flats and imense Atacama desert, before unwinding

at magnificent waterfalls and cosmopolitan cities.

Days 1-2 Evening departure on an

overnight flight to Santa Cruz in Bolivia.

Transfer to your hotel. Afternoon tour of

this wealthy, warm, university city and

time to enjoy the swimming pool. (B)

Days 3-5 Transfer and flight to Sucre.

Steeped in colonial history and the seat of

the Supreme Court. We visit the main

square with white buildings and central

garden, walk through narrow streets to

the local market, the Recoleta Convent,

the facinating Cathedral and museum,

the House of Liberty. On Sunday we

explore the famous market at Tarabuco

where local people come to trade their

produce. Visit an old country “manor

house” steeped in Bolivian history. (B,L)

Day 6-7 Land transport to Potosi

enjoying the mountain scenery. Visit the

myriad of exhausted silver mines of Cerro

Rico above the city and admire how the

coins were made at the Mint. (B)

Mountains, Desert, Salt Flats & Lagoons, Days 8-18

Day 8-9 Overland to Uyuni with

stunning remote landscapes. Full day on

the immense Salt Flats enveloped in bright

light, blue sky and distant volcanoes. In

the centre, we stop at a large rocky island

with tall cactus and trek to the top for a

magnificent scenic view. (B)

Days 10-12 Journey to San Pedro de

Atacama skirting desert landscapes with

distant volcanoes, salt flats and lagoons.

Two full day excursions visiting the Tatio

Geysers, the mystifying Moon Valley, the

pre-Inca fortress of Pucara de Quitor at

sunset and local museum with ancient

Pre-Columbian artifacts. (B,L,D)

Days 13-16 Travel by road across the

Andean mountains into Argentina, with

distant volcano peaks on the horizon under

vast blue sky, to the splendid, colonial city

of Salta. Three full days of excursions

visiting the surrounding countryside to

Cachi, Cafayate, Purmamarca and

Humahuaca, with historic small towns,

otherworldly rock formations, green

canyons, and excellent wineries. (B)

Days 17-18 Morning tour of Salta’s

charming square, cathedral and museum.

Afternoon flight to Iguazú, staying for two

nights to view the impressive waterfalls

and tropical rainforest. Walk the trails

below and above, to admire a panoramic

view of the numerous waterfalls. (B)
